I think you may get into the same "trouble" when you attempt to fly from Japan to Hong Kong. Last December, my mom - a Canadian passport holder but also a legal resident of Hong Kong - attempted to board a flight from the Hiroshima airport to Hong Kong. She was asked about her legal status in Hong Kong. So, she pulled out her Hong Kong ID card to show to the airline staff. The problem is that she booked the plane ticket according to how her name was shown on the Canadian passport. Her name was spelled differently on her HK ID card. The airline staff eventually let her go after they were satisfied that the Hong Kong ID card and the Canadian passport were issued to the same person. I was told that many airlines these days don't want to assume the responsibility for flying passengers who may not be able to enter the destination country back to from country. There is a really good reason why the Australian Customs is like that... Because Australia is an Island and we have very rare wild life and plants, we do not have the same diseases as other countries. So they have to be very strict and behave that way to make sure our country doesn't suffer from people bringing in anything harmful that could be damaging to our environment. Often people from non english speaking countries want to bring in medicines, foods and meats that are banned in Australia, so many of them know this but they think they can get away with it.
